321126401 has 4 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 321228372. Its totient is φ = 321024432.
The previous prime is 321126373. The next prime is 321126431. The reversal of 321126401 is 104621123.
It is a Cunningham number, because it is equal to 179202+1.
It is a semiprime because it is the product of two primes, and also an emirpimes, since its reverse is a distinct semiprime: 104621123 = 5483 ⋅19081.
It can be written as a sum of positive squares in 2 ways, for example, as 319551376 + 1575025 = 17876^2 + 1255^2 .
It is a cyclic number.
It is a de Polignac number, because none of the positive numbers 2k-321126401 is a prime.
It is a Duffinian number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(321126431)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 3 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 46106 + ... + 52611.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(80307093).
It is a Proth number, since it is equal to 1225 ⋅ 218 + 1 and 1225 < 218.
Almost surely, 2321126401 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
321126401 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(101971).
321126401 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
321126401 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 101970.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 288, while the sum is 20.
The square root of 321126401 is about 17920.0000279018. Note that the first 4 decimals coincide. The cubic root of 321126401 is about 684.7919882725.
Adding to 321126401 its reverse (104621123), we get a palindrome (425747524).
